WORLD SAILOR OF THE YEAR: RUGGERO TITA

The America’s Cup community sends its congratulations to Luna Rossa Prada Pirelli Team member Ruggero Tita for securing the World Sailor of the Year (Male) at a glittering World Sailing ceremony in the United Arab Emirates.
Hosted by America’s Cup commentator Shirley Robertson at the fabulous Yas Marina centre, home of the Abu Dhabi Grand Prix, Ruggero Tita won from an incredibly strong field that included Nicolas Goyard, Jean Baptiste Bernaz, Burt Lambriex & Floris van der Werken.
World Sailing recognised Ruggero for his utter dominance in the Nacra 17 foiling catamaran class but what was even more special was that on the night, the award for World Sailor of the Year (Female) was Ruggero’s crew Caterina Marianna Banti.
The team of Tita & Banti have been virtually unbeatable since they teamed up after the Rio Olympic Games in 2016 in the mixed Nacra 17, winning the Gold medal at the Tokyo Olympics and the World and European titles in 2018. They currently sit at the top of World Sailing’s rankings in the class and are the hottest of medal prospects for the Paris 2024 Olympic Games.
